Aussie Shoppers Will Choose Value In Back-To-School Shopping

As the cost-of-living pressures bite, Australian parents will opt for value for money when it comes to buying school supplies this year, according to Shopper’s latest study.
Shopper’s ‘Back to School’ study looks at what’s motivating back-to-school purchase decisions as well as the pain points for parents and caregivers.
More than 2,677 shoppers with school-aged children were surveyed in shopping centres nationally.
Almost two in five (38 percent) parents only begin back-to-school shopping two weeks before school starts.
Shopping centres are critical to providing inspiration when it comes to back-to-school shopping:More than three in four (76 percent) parents use in-store advertising as inspiration.
